HONG KONG (SE): Caritas Interationalis together with Caritas Ukraine and Caritas Spes (Ukraine), launched an appeal that will allow them to help people in people in different parts of the country and especially in critical areas such as Kramatorsk, Rubizhne, Zaporizhya, Volnovakha, Mariupol, Kharkiv, Dnipro, Kyiv, Zhytomyr, Odesa, Ivano-Frankivk, according to a post on the Caritas.org website.
The post said that Caritas Ukraine and Caritas-Spes are already helping thousands of internally displaced personswho are now desperately searching for a safe shelter, both in western Ukraine and abroad. They are providing internally displaced people on the move with essential information, food, drinking water and personal hygiene kits, as well as a safe and secure place to sleep, eat and wash themselves.
Caritas staff and volunteers also provide safe transport for displaced families to reach their loved ones.
“Our cities, homes and kindergartens have been destroyed. But no one will not succeed in destroying our aspirations for peace and freedom,” said Father Vyacheslav Grynevych, the executive director of Caritas-Spes (Ukraine).
Caritas-Spes runs 22 small family homes throughout Ukraine and is providing safe transportation to its centres in western Ukraine for the children in their facilities and state centres in the eastern areas.
Tetiana Stawnychy, president of Caritas Ukraine, said, “I am truly proud of our team that are working hard to look to the needs of the most vulnerable, while managing their own circumstances as well. We are grateful for the outpouring of support from our partners and people of good will from abroad.”
Caritas Ukraine is also organising child-friendly spaces where young children can engage in sports and recreational activities as a means of helping them cope with the psychological stress caused by the conflict.
